Quench your kitty curiosity and discover the answers to all these vital questions and more in this must-have for any cat owner

  • Who composed the Cat's Fugue inspired by the sound of his cat walking across the keys of the piano?
  • What is ailurophilia?
  • In which country do people believe that the souls of the departed live in the bodies of cats before moving on to the next life?
  • When were cats worshipped as gods?
  • Why did Edward Lear, composer of the Owl and the Pussycat, have two houses, one in Italy and the other in England, that were exactly the same?
  • How did a cat single-handedly wipe out an entire animal species?
